What is NPORS?

National Plant Operators Registration Scheme Limited (NPORS) is one of the UK’s leading accrediting bodies for; lift trucks recognised by the Health & Safety Executive (HSE) and Health & Safety Executive Northern Ireland (HSENI). NPORS also work in the following sectors; Industrial, Construction, Utilities, Warehousing and Distribution, Agricultural, Ports and Marine.

Course Aim

To give foundation training and assessment towards the achievement of a Construction Plant Competence Scheme (CPCS) Trained Operator card.

Who Should Attend?

Potential and existing operators who have received no formal instruction and those requiring refresher training. Wheeled endorsement can be provided through additional training and costs.

Course Agenda
Operating the machine to a minimum standard
Fitting and operating ancillary equipment
Siting the machine safely and efficiently
Carrying out minor adjustments and routine servicing procedures
Preparing the machine for travelling on the public highway
The capabilities of each machine, its purpose and limitation
All safety precautions necessary for the correct operation of the machine
How diesel engines work and how various parts of the machine operate
How to interpret the information provided by level pegs, profiles
What routine adjustments and servicing procedures are necessary,
and how to carry them out
